Today was evidently the day for spring birds to arrive here on the mountain. We 
awoke to find two FOY Brown Thrashers in the yard. Evidently they are males, 
because  a short time later they were both  in separate  tree tops over in the 
neighbor's pasture challenging each other with song . 

Later in the morning I looked at the Purple  M artin house with binoculars and 
saw a FOY  male martin sitting in one of the gourds. Shortly after there were 
two males. 

While I was watching the martins three FOY Tree Swallows flew to one of the 
bluebird boxes and started checking it out. The local bluebirds won't be happy 
though there are enough boxes to go around . 

Our FOY Chipping Sparrow came in last Sunday on the 23rd when Fred and Janice 
Martin were  visiting. Janice had come in hopes of seeing a Fox Sparrow which 
would be a lifebird for her. She wasn't disappointed. A Fox Sparrow gave her 
several long looks, sometimes hopping in the grass not far from the glass
